7-Bromo-1H-indazole-3-acetic acid

Description:
7-Bromo-1H-indazole-3-acetic acid is a chemical compound characterized by its indazole core, which is a bicyclic structure containing a five-membered ring fused to a six-membered ring. The presence of a bromine atom at the 7-position and a carboxylic acid functional group at the 3-position contributes to its unique chemical properties. This compound is typically a solid at room temperature and is soluble in polar solvents, which is common for carboxylic acids. Its molecular structure allows for potential interactions with biological systems, making it of interest in pharmaceutical research, particularly in the development of therapeutic agents. The compound may exhibit various biological activities, including anti-inflammatory or anticancer properties, although specific biological data would depend on empirical studies. As with many brominated compounds, it is essential to handle it with care due to potential toxicity and environmental concerns. Proper safety protocols should be followed when working with this substance in a laboratory setting.
Formula:C9H7BrN2O2
InChI:InChI=1S/C9H7BrN2O2/c10-6-3-1-2-5-7(4-8(13)14)11-12-9(5)6/h1-3H,4H2,(H,11,12)(H,13,14)
InChI key:InChIKey=HXCQKIZTKCSVDT-UHFFFAOYSA-N
SMILES:C(C(O)=O)C=1C=2C(NN1)=C(Br)C=CC2
Synonyms:
  • 1H-Indazole-3-acetic acid, 7-bromo-
  • 1H-indazole-3-acetic acid, 7-bromo-
  • 7-Bromo-1H-indazole-3-acetic acid
  • (7-Bromo-1H-indazol-3-yl)acetic acid
